CREATE A COMMAND CENTER

Don’t worry; it’s not as high-tech as it sounds. Simply find an unused wall or space in your home and transform it into a stylish family command center. With the likelihood of overlapping schedules, start by installing a bulletin board or acrylic wall calendar as a visual reminder of upcoming appointments, school events, and extracurricular activities, ensuring everyone in the family stays in the loop.

Add a wall-mounted basket or magazine file as a designated spot for mail, permission slips, or notes from school. Utilize hooks for hanging keys, purses, dog leashes, or any other essentials.

GET YOUR ENTRY IN ORDER

An organized entryway is one of the first steps to a smooth and successful school year. Designate hooks for jackets, backpacks, and similar items to keep everything in place and ensure each family member stays organized. Chic or stackable bins are perfect for storing and hiding essentials like shoes, umbrellas, hats, sports gear, and more. Just be sure to establish a routine so the kids put their things away as soon as they walk in the door.

DESIGNATE A HOMEWORK STATION

To keep kids motivated and make homework time less stressful, a clean, dedicated space might be the answer!

Ensure the station has all the supplies they’ll need within reach—from pens, pencils, and paper to chargers and notebooks. Consider using rolling carts, wall-mounted wire baskets, jars, or desk organizers to keep everything tidy and reduce chaos.

If you don’t have extra room for a designated workspace, try filling a caddy with essential school supplies so your student can grab it and set up shop wherever they like.
